Strategic Alliances Manager / Energy (Fluent Russian)

Istanbul (Europe) Kalıcı View Job Description
We are looking for a Strategic Alliances Manager with strong experience in energy markets and a solid understanding of emerging and cross-border markets. The ideal candidate will build and manage high-level relationships with government bodies, regulators, and key industry stakeholders, driving strategic partnerships and regional growth initiatives, with fluency in Russian required.

Job Description

Responsibilities and Impact:

  • Identify, assess, and categorize strategic alliances and key influencers across commodity sectors, aligning priorities with broader market and organizational objectives.
  • Build and manage highly strategic, senior-level relationships using a diplomatic, culturally sensitive approach.
  • Coordinate multi-stakeholder engagement strategies across Content, Research, Marketing, and Commercial leadership teams.


  • Establish commercial strategies for high-priority entities based on their geographic relevance and sector focus.


  • Partner closely with senior Content and Commercial leaders to prioritize and categorize regional strategic relationships.
  • Define and implement periodic action plans for high-priority organizations in both emerging and established markets across the region.
  • Lead and coordinate global tender processes in partnership with Commercial, Product, Legal, and Data Governance teams.
  • Work with regional Business Portfolio Managers and Commercial Managers to manage the program pipeline and contract lifecycle.
  • Record meeting outcomes, and oversee renewals from a strategic perspective.
  • Demonstrated strategic thinking and business development capability, including experience establishing relationships with governments, regulators, and other strategic bodies.
  • Manage complex multilateral relationships and contractual engagements.
  • Work frequently with regional business leaders, internal stakeholders, and C-suite executives across the region.

The Successful Applicant

Minimum & Preferred Education

  • Bachelor's degree in Economics, Finance, Business, International Relations, or similar relevant fields.



Minimum & Preferred Experience / Skills

  • Fluency in both Russian and English is essential. The candidate must possess excellent verbal and written communication skills in both languages to effectively engage with clients and stakeholders.
  • This position is not eligible for sponsorship. Candidates must possess the necessary work authorization to be eligible for employment without the need for sponsorship or assistance.
  • Proven industry experience in commodity and financial markets, energy markets, or within a Price Reporting Agency (PRA).
